Description

TECHNICAL FIELD

[0001] The utility model relates to a sewage pump impeller, concretely relates to a half-open type sewage pump impeller of two-phase flow without blockage, which has good performance, good cavitation performance and stable comprehensive performance. BACKGROUND

[0002] The sewage pump is generally used in municipal sewage, industrial wastewater treatment, mine drainage and other fields, and the medium conveyed mainly includes solid-liquid mixed fluid containing solid particles, fiber material, sludge and other complex components. The traditional sewage pump impeller design is often subject to blockage problems due to the narrow flow channel structure, and needs to be frequently stopped for maintenance, which seriously affects the operation efficiency and increases the maintenance cost. Although the current market designs of the non-blocking impeller have certain advantages in terms of anti-blocking performance, they still face problems such as low efficiency and insufficient cavitation resistance. With the increasing strictness of the society to energy saving and environmental protection, and the significant increase in the treatment of high-concentration particles, long-fiber impurities and other medium conditions, the existing sewage pump design faces challenges in balancing the anti-blocking performance, improving the working efficiency and ensuring the long-term stable operation reliability. More importantly, the current design scheme mainly relies on traditional experience, and lacks in-depth understanding and systematic application of the interaction mechanism between solid-liquid two phases, which directly leads to unstable dynamic performance of the pump and difficulty in meeting the complex and variable application requirements. Therefore, it is an urgent technical problem to explore a new type of sewage pump design that can effectively prevent blockage and balance high-efficiency operation and long-term reliability. SUMMARY

[0003] In view of the above problems, the main purpose of the utility model is to provide a half-open type sewage pump impeller of two-phase flow without blockage, which has good performance, good cavitation performance and stable comprehensive performance.

[0004] The utility model solves the above technical problems through the following scheme: a half-open type sewage pump impeller of two-phase flow without blockage, which comprises: an impeller body, the impeller body is provided with 2-4 blades; when the number of blades is small, the wrap angle is increased, the inlet edge of the blade is a backward swept structure, and the back surface of the impeller body is provided with a back blade; the area change between the impeller inlet area F1 and the impeller outlet area F2 is uniformly increased; the impeller body, the blade and the back blade are integrally formed.

[0005] The back blade can reduce the airflow separation on the back surface of the main blade, improve the stability of fluid flow, prevent turbulence and vibration, balance the axial force, reduce the load of the main blade, reduce wear and tear, and prolong the service life.

[0006]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, the area change between the impeller inlet area F1 and the impeller outlet area F2 is uniformly increasing, and

[0007]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, the streamline radius R1 of the impeller front cover plate is greater than or equal to 25 mm.

[0008]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, the back blade includes 5-12 pieces.

[0009]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, when the pump body outlet diameter is 32-250 mm (including 250 mm) and the number of blades is 2, the included angle φ is 160°-230°.

[0010]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, when the pump body outlet diameter is 250-500 mm (not including 250 mm) and the number of blades is 3, the included angle φ is 150°-210°.

[0011] In the specific embodiment of the utility model, when the pump body outlet diameter is > 500 mm and the number of blades is 3 or 4, the included angle φ is 120°-180°.

[0026] The preferred embodiments of the utility model are given below in combination with the drawings to specifically describe the technical scheme of the utility model.

[0027] Figure 1 It is one of the whole structure schematic diagrams of the utility model (the front of line drawing), Figure 2 It is the second whole structure schematic diagram of the utility model (the front of effect drawing), Figure 3 It is the third whole structure schematic diagram of the utility model (the back of effect drawing), for example Figures 1-3 The utility model discloses a kind of no jamming two-phase flow semi-open sewage pump impellers, which includes: impeller body 1, 2-4 blades 2 are provided on impeller body 1;When the number of blade 2 is less, add wrap angle, the inlet edge of blade 2 is blade sweepback structure 3, the back of impeller body 1 is provided with back blade 4;Impeller body 1, blade 2 and back blade 4 are integrally formed.

[0028] The back blade includes 5-12 pieces, which can reduce the air flow separation of the back of the main blade, improve the stability of fluid flow, and prevent turbulence and vibration. The back blade can balance the axial force, reduce the load of the main blade, reduce wear and tear, and prolong the service life.

[0029] The inlet edge of the blade 2 is a back-swept structure 3, as shown in Figure 6 , where A is the back-swept blade, and B (dashed line) is the structure in the current common technology.

[0030] The design method of the above impeller mainly includes the following steps:

[0031] Step 1: Determine the design flow Q, design head H, speed n, and medium to be transported. In order to ensure better passing performance and better anti-cavitation performance, a few blades Z and a large inlet are used when designing the impeller, so the area of the impeller flow passage needs to be paid special attention. The specific speed n s = 70-280, and the value is determined as follows:

[0032] (1) Determine the impeller inlet diameter

[0048] Step two: determine the outlet angle

[0049] In order to ensure that the overall sewage pump does not exceed power, it is necessary to ensure that the head drop trend is steep. The outlet angle is generally selected between 13°-22°.

[0050] Step three: draw the front and rear cover plate streamline

[0051] As shown in Figure 4 R1 is the front cover plate streamline radius of the impeller, R2 is the rear cover plate streamline radius of the impeller, in order to ensure that the sewage pump has better passing performance, generally R1 is slightly larger, usually not less than 25mm, R2 is slightly smaller, generally according to the flow area to ensure its passing performance.

[0052] Step four: correct the impeller inlet and outlet area

[0053] After the impeller inlet and outlet width is designed, the impeller inlet area F1 and the impeller outlet area F2 can be obtained, if the area change between F1-F2 is uniform and increasing, and Then the next step can be taken, if it does not meet the requirements, the step one needs to be modified until it meets the requirements.

[0054] Step five: determine the wrap angle, blade number and blade inlet edge curve

[0055] The number of blades of the impeller is determined according to the pump body outlet diameter, generally 2-4 pieces, when determining the wrap angle, the blade extrusion and surface friction need to be considered, when the blade is less, the wrap angle should be appropriately increased, and the related value parameters are as follows:

[0058] In order to improve the flow characteristics, avoid dirt winding, and at the same time improve the anti-cavitation performance, the utility model discloses a blade sweepback design.

[0059] The following is a specific example: in the specific example of the utility model, the design flow is 350m 3 / h, the design head is 38 m, the rotating speed is 1475 r / min, the hub diameter is 76 mm, and the pump outlet diameter is 150 mm. The specific rotating speed is 110.

[0075] (2) Comparison of axial section lines (see Figure 7 ): From the axial section line, the flow passage (C line in the figure) of the scheme is obviously larger than that of the existing scheme (D line in the figure), and the impeller of the scheme is not easy to be blocked, and the passing performance is good.

[0076] ​(3) Blade inlet edge shape comparison: the blade inlet edge shape of the scheme is designed as a blade sweepback type. The flow characteristics can be improved, dirt winding can be avoided, and the anti-cavitation performance can be improved.
